Giny |
Отправлено: 12.09.2005, 17:41 |
|
Ученик-кочегар
Группа: Участник
Сообщений: 23

|
Есть терминальная программа, которая конфигурируется *.ini файлами, своеобразные профили. Как при открытии профиля динамически заносить его в подменю, подобно часто используемым документам в WORDe в меню Файл, для последующей быстрой конфигурации терминала
|
 |
gvg |
Отправлено: 13.09.2005, 09:00 |
|
Машинист паровоза
Группа: Участник
Сообщений: 222

|
Обыкновенно заносить (см. help по меню). Сохранять последние в другой ini. |
 |
Giny |
Отправлено: 13.09.2005, 10:48 |
|
Ученик-кочегар
Группа: Участник
Сообщений: 23

|
Я наверное сильно запутанно спросил. Попробую абстрагироваться от моей реализации. Есть меню которое запускает Actions из ActionManager. Так вот необходимо во время выполнения добавить Action в ActionManager и в меню. Пожалуйста, подскажите кто знает.
|
 |
Rius |
Отправлено: 15.09.2005, 12:28 |
|

Мастер участка
Группа: Участник
Сообщений: 321

|
может проще один Action назначать динамически создаваемым пунктам меню (изображающим имена файлов)?
|
 |
Giny |
Отправлено: 16.09.2005, 10:47 |
|
Ученик-кочегар
Группа: Участник
Сообщений: 23

|
Как во время выполнения добавлять пункты в меню? Пример кода если можно.
|
 |
Rius |
Отправлено: 16.09.2005, 15:03 |
|

Мастер участка
Группа: Участник
Сообщений: 321

|
а как посмотреть хэлп????
CODE | TMenuItem *subitem = new TMenuItem(mitem);
subitem->Caption = subname;
subitem->RadioItem = true;
subitem->GroupIndex = 1;
subitem->AutoCheck = true;
subitem->OnClick = OnPopupFilterClick;
if(!f){ subitem->Checked = true; f = true; }
mitem->Insert(mitem->Count, subitem);
|
|
 |
Giny |
Отправлено: 19.09.2005, 13:48 |
|
Ученик-кочегар
Группа: Участник
Сообщений: 23

|
У меня есть ActionManager1 и соответствующие ActionMainMenuBar1 и ActionToolBar1, как быть в этом случае, кроме чтения helpa?
|
 |